UAS has a strict policy of abiding by the legal licensed standing of anime titles. If the title is licensed in the United States, we must have the legal, Region 1 copy of the title. This is not negotiable.
How can you tell if it's Region 1? Well, if you haven't already bought it, check the site. Most sites if not all list what region the DVD is designed for. Don't be tricked! DVDs listed for all regions are not the same as Region 1 DVDs. If you've already bought it and you're wondering if you got the right DVD, look for the company watermark! Here is an example!
If the title is unlicensed, you can bring it in whatever playable format you prefer! (For those curious, the officers have discussed the issue and decided to count titles "licensed" only on Crunchyroll as unlicensed until we're told we have to do otherwise.) We do ask however that you do your best to provide your titles in as good quality as possible, taking into consideration that we have to play it on large lecture hall screens. Don't worry, we know that not all titles are HD, so obviously we're not asking for that.
